COLOMBO (News 1st): The total number of COVID-19 cases reported from Sri Lankan prisons has risen to 652 after another 35 cases were detected, the Prisons Department said on Sunday (Nov. 22). According to the Department of Prisons, 31 inmates and four prison officials are among the new cases confirmed. Of the 652 cases recorded, 609 were inmates and 43 were Prison officials, Chandana Ekanayake, the Commissioner (Administration) of the Department of Prisons said. "A total of 26 COVID-19 infected inmates and prison officials have so far recovered and discharged from the Welikanda Hospital," he further noted. The infected inmates and prison officials are receiving treatment at the Galkanda Quarantine Centre in Polonnaruwa, Kandakadu Treatment and Rehabilitation Centre, Mulleriyawa Base Hospital and the Prisons Hospital.
